Today's mandate is Vision. This is the act of seeing, observing or perceiving. In the science of leadership, vision is often hailed as the cornerstone of achievement, the driving force behind progress, and the goalpost that guides individuals, teams, and organizations.
In reality, the concept of vision is a little more complicated than what many might think. Vision, at its core, is not merely about dreaming big; it is about defining a result. If done correctly, it defines “what success looks like when we get there.” However, while visions describe something currently intangible, they still must be rooted in some level of accuracy. Of course, even then, they require a basic understanding to ensure we are chasing the right kind of visions.
Tonight, we will be looking at the 3 branches of the Vision Mandate.
1. Individual Vision
Individual vision is the most agile and personal form of vision.
Goals and aspiration controlled by the individual
Adaptable for course correction
Able to pivot to new methods
The key strength of individual vision lies in its flexibility and alignment with personal values and motivations.
2. Shared Vision
Shared vision exists within groups, organizations, or communities where the collective effort drives success.
Resilient to changes in any one contributor’s circumstances
Embedded in the collective mission, values, and culture of the group
Achieving a shared vision also demands robust communication, alignment, and commitment from all participants.
3. Dependent Vision
Dependent vision is the most precarious type. It hinges on factors or individuals beyond the visionary’s control.
Basing visions of success
If the other person fails, the vision is collapsed
Risky due to out of the individual/group control
While external support can enhance a vision, relying entirely on it creates vulnerabilities that, and the very least, can derail progress or, at worst, entirely implode.
